React.js, how to send a multipart/form-data to server

We want to send an image file as multipart/form to the backend, we try to use html form to get file and send the file as formData, here are the codes

export default class Task extends React.Component {

  uploadAction() {
    var data = new FormData();
    var imagedata = document.querySelector('input[type="file"]').files[0];
    data.append("data", imagedata);

    fetch("http://localhost:8910/taskCreationController/createStoryTask", {
      mode: 'no-cors',
      method: "POST",
      headers: {
        "Content-Type": "multipart/form-data"
        "Accept": "application/json",
        "type": "formData"
      },
      body: data
    }).then(function (res) {
      if (res.ok) {
        alert("Perfect! ");
      } else if (res.status == 401) {
        alert("Oops! ");
      }
    }, function (e) {
      alert("Error submitting form!");
    });
  }

  render() {
    return (
        <form encType="multipart/form-data" action="">
          <input type="file" name="fileName" defaultValue="fileName"></input>
          <input type="button" value="upload" onClick={this.uploadAction.bind(this)}></input>
        </form>
    )
  }
}

The error in backend is "nested exception is org.springframework.web.multipart.MultipartException: Could not parse multipart servlet request; nested exception is java.io.IOException: org.apache.tomcat.util.http.fileupload.FileUploadException: the request was rejected because no multipart boundary was found".

After reading this, we tried to set boundary to headers in fetch:

fetch("http://localhost:8910/taskCreationController/createStoryTask", {
      mode: 'no-cors',
      method: "POST",
      headers: {
        "Content-Type": "multipart/form-data; boundary=AaB03x" +
        "--AaB03x" +
        "Content-Disposition: file" +
        "Content-Type: png" +
        "Content-Transfer-Encoding: binary" +
        "...data... " +
        "--AaB03x--",
        "Accept": "application/json",
        "type": "formData"
      },
      body: data
    }).then(function (res) {
      if (res.ok) {
        alert("Perfect! ");
      } else if (res.status == 401) {
        alert("Oops! ");
      }
    }, function (e) {
      alert("Error submitting form!");
    });
  }

This time, the error in backend is: Servlet.service() for servlet [dispatcherServlet] in context with path [] threw exception [Request processing failed; nested exception is java.lang.NullPointerException] with root cause

Do we add the multipart boundary right? Where should it be? Maybe we are wrong at first because we don't get the multipart/form-data. How can we get it correctly?

We just try to remove our headers and it works!

fetch("http://localhost:8910/taskCreationController/createStoryTask", {
      mode: 'no-cors',
      method: "POST",
      body: data
    }).then(function (res) {
      if (res.ok) {
        alert("Perfect! ");
      } else if (res.status == 401) {
        alert("Oops! ");
      }
    }, function (e) {
      alert("Error submitting form!");
    });

Here is my solution for image upload with preview through axios.

import React, { Component } from 'react';
import axios from "axios";

React Component Class:

class FileUpload extends Component {

    // API Endpoints
    custom_file_upload_url = `YOUR_API_ENDPOINT_SHOULD_GOES_HERE`;


    constructor(props) {
        super(props);
        this.state = {
            image_file: null,
            image_preview: '',
        }
    }

    // Image Preview Handler
    handleImagePreview = (e) => {
        let image_as_base64 = URL.createObjectURL(e.target.files[0])
        let image_as_files = e.target.files[0];

        this.setState({
            image_preview: image_as_base64,
            image_file: image_as_files,
        })
    }

    // Image/File Submit Handler
    handleSubmitFile = () => {

        if (this.state.image_file !== null){

            let formData = new FormData();
            formData.append('customFile', this.state.image_file);
            // the image field name should be similar to your api endpoint field name
            // in my case here the field name is customFile

            axios.post(
                this.custom_file_upload_url,
                formData,
                {
                    headers: {
                        "Authorization": "YOUR_API_AUTHORIZATION_KEY_SHOULD_GOES_HERE_IF_HAVE",
                        "Content-type": "multipart/form-data",
                    },                    
                }
            )
            .then(res => {
                console.log(`Success` + res.data);
            })
            .catch(err => {
                console.log(err);
            })
        }
    }


    // render from here
    render() { 
        return (
            <div>
                {/* image preview */}
                <img src={this.state.image_preview} alt="image preview"/>

                {/* image input field */}
                <input
                    type="file"
                    onChange={this.handleImagePreview}
                />
                <label>Upload file</label>
                <input type="submit" onClick={this.handleSubmitFile} value="Submit"/>
            </div>
        );
    }
}

export default FileUpload;

The file is also available in the event:

e.target.files[0]

(eliminates the need for document.querySelector('input[type="file"]').files[0];)

uploadAction(e) {
  const data = new FormData();
  const imagedata = e.target.files[0];
  data.append('inputname', imagedata);
  ...

Note: Use console.log(data.get('inputname')) for debugging, console.log(data) will not display the appended data.
